[0066] Example 1: Preparation and purification of ethylenediamine hypocrellin
[0067] Prepared according to the method disclosed in CN1600771A. Weigh 200 grams of the raw material Hypocretin B, dissolve it in 200 ml of freshly steamed tetrahydrofuran; add 20 ml of ethylenediamine; stir at 55 degrees Celsius for 12 hours in the dark, distill off the solvent under reduced pressure; dissolve the precipitate with 200 ml of chloroform, and use 1% Adjust the pH value to neutral with dilute hydrochloric acid; distill off the chloroform; recrystallize with 200 g of ethyl acetate; then purify the residue by thin-layer chromatography to obtain ethylenediaminohypocretin with a yield of 55%. The purity of ethylenediaminohypocretin B was determined by high-performance liquid chromatography, and the purity was higher than 95%.

[0069] Embodiment 2: the preparation of injection
[0070] Take 1 g of the freeze-dried powder of ethylenediaminohypocretin B prepared in Example 1, encapsulate it in liposome, add a pH regulator and an osmotic pressure regulator, and prepare it into an injection.
